How Our Water Damage Mitigation Process Works

A professional water damage mitigation process is crucial to prevent further damage, mold growth, and costly repairs. Our team follows a strict protocol to ensure your property is restored to its original state. We’ll work with you every step of the way to keep you informed and involved in the process. Our technicians are trained to handle even the most complex water damage situations, and we’ll never cut corners to save time or money.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We arrive at your property, assess the damage, and contain the affected area to prevent further water intrusion. Our team uses advanced equipment, such as moisture meters and infrared cameras, to identify hidden water sources.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our technicians use powerful pumps and wet vacuums to remove standing water from your property. We’ll also use specialized tools to extract water from carpets, upholstery, and other porous materials.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ry your property, including walls, ceilings, and floors. This step is critical to prevent mold growth and structural dam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Our team will clean and sanitize all surfaces, including floors, walls, and ceilings, to remove any remaining bacteria, viruses, or other contaminants.

Step 5: Restoration and Repairs

We’ll work with you to repair or replace any damaged materials, including drywall, flooring, and other structural elements. Our goal is to restore your property to its original state.

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Mitigation

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ore the warning signs, act quickly to prevent further dam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show hidden moisture in your walls, floors, or ceilings. If you notice these smells, don’t delay, call our team to investigate and address the issue.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el or bubble, revealing underlying issues. If you notice these signs, it’s time to call in the experts.

Warped or Buckled Floors

Water damage can cause your floors to warp or buckle, creating uneven surfaces and potential tripping hazards. Our team will assess and repair or replace your floors as needed.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Water stains or leaks on your ceiling or walls are clear signs of water damage. Don’t delay, call our team to address the issue before it gets worse.

Unusual Growth or Mold

Excessive moisture can cause mold and mildew growth, posing health risks to you and your loved ones. Our team will assess and remediate any mold growth, ensuring your property is safe and healthy.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Water damage can cause unusual sounds or creaks in your walls, floors, or ceilings. If you notice these signs, it’s time to call our team to investigate and address the issue.

Water Damage Mitigation Cost in Andover, MA

The cost of water damage mitigation var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Andover, MA. Our estimates are free, and our team will work closely with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the type of materials affected.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the number of dehumidifiers required.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ination.
Restoration and Repairs $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ials required for repair or replacement.
Mold Remediation $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ination.
Disinfection and Odor Removal $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the level of contamination.
